Mzwinila fails to back claims in court

Former Botswana National Front (BNF) MP, Michael Mzwinila failed to back up claims yesterday that the money he is alleged to have given to his nephew to take to South Africa was declared at the border.

After a challenge by the prosecutor in the Bank of Baroda robbery case, the politician did not produce evidence that border officials knew about the P200,000 impounded from his sister's son also called Michael Mzwinila.

The state prosecutor Priscilla Israel contended that Mzwinila senior was used as a shield in criminal activity.
